Rachel says: My Bubbe, Anne Silverman, was one of the most marvelous bakers I ever met. This is one of hers.
Add sugar to whites of eggs and beat until stiff and frothy.
Add yolks - one at a time - slowly to whites.
Add cake meal. Mix matzo meal with apples to absorb moisture.
Add apple mixture and nuts.
Add juice and rind.
Pour into spring pan. Bake 45 minutes to an hour at 375 degrees. Cake will brown nicely. Let cool. Do not invert.
Dust with powdered sugar, if desired.
